Job Description

New Jersey Mentor, a part of the Sevita family, provides Residential and Treatment Foster Care services to youth who may be facing out-of-home placements, transitioning back into the family home or independent living alternatives, or involved in the juvenile justice system. Through our personalized programming, we help youth gain stability, comfort and confidence to overcome all challenges and live well. If you are passionate about making a difference in the lives of individuals and families, join our mission-driven team and experience a career well lived.

Therapist – Youth In Community Homes
LSW, LCSW, LAC or LPC
Service Areas( Ocean, Monmouth, Mercer Counties)
Sign on/ Stay on bonus

We offer clinical supervision!

$65,000-$70,000

Are you passionate, self-motivated, and committed about sharing your clinical skills and knowledge with a dynamic team? We deliver an array of services by modeling activities that help to maintain a safe and healthy environment for children and families.
• Help guide children we serve to their fullest potential while in the comfort of their homes
• Conduct child and family therapy sessions face to face
• Support the development and implementation of service plans
• Compose treatment plans and encourage engagement in various therapies
• Organize and lead treatment meetings through active participation
• Build and maintain positive relationships with personnel from referring/collateral agencies
• Integrate whole person care through a strength-based lens
Qualifications:
• Master’s Degree in human services field required
• Licensed - New Jersey Issued LSW, LCSW, LAC or LPC required
• Valid driver’s license in good standing
• Exceptional written and verbal communication skills with an ability to establish trust and rapport.
• Active listening skills with a focus on empathy and guidance
• Strong attention to detail and organizational skills
• A reliable, responsible, solution-focused attitude and a compassionate approach to whole health care
• A commitment to quality in everything you do

About Sevita

Homes and communities are where people thrive. We’ve held this belief since our founding in 1967 and have worked to make it reality for the thousands of individuals we serve. We continue that work today and are using innovation, technology, and collaboration across our organization to do more for more people.

Sevita is the leading provider of home and community-based specialty health care, with 40,000 employees proudly serving over 50,000 individuals. We believe that people can grow, learn, and be as independent as possible in the homes and communities where they live.

We serve adults and children with intellectual and developmental disabilities, individuals with complex care needs, people recovering from brain injury, seniors in need of everyday support, children in foster care, adults and children with autism spectrum disorders, and other individuals who may require care across a lifetime.

Our goal is to enable these individuals to be as independent as possible and to live and thrive in their communities. It’s what we’ve done for more than 50 years, and it’s what we continue to do today.
